A day in the life:

  • Working closely with our landscape architects, designers and other landscape team members;
  • Collaborate with WSP’s other multidisciplinary teams on a wide range of project types;
  • Assist in our landscape design service delivery work including:  preparation of schematic illustrations and presentation works;  development of visualizations and graphics; detail design services including preparing of base plans and construction-level drawings and specifications ; cost estimating; contract and tender document preparation; contract administration services (potentially including inspection and construction management during project life)
  • Participate and contribute to office activities, initiatives, and learning opportunities.

What you'll bring to WSP ...

  • A Diploma as a Landscape Architectural Technologist or similar related design education;
  • 3-5+ years of professional experience working in a landscape architectural team or office;
  • An understanding of regulatory frameworks, project development, and implementation; 
  • Skills in Autocad production is required, knowledge of the assembly of construction documentation packages, material selection, specifications and cost estimating within a multi-disciplinary environment;
  • Proficiency in Excel, Adobe Creative Suite, Microsoft Office and other standard software packages;
  • Keen understanding of the technical execution of a detail drawing set;
  • Excellent written, verbal communications skills and growing interpersonal skills with the ability to coordinate and communicate with various professional disciplines;
  • Preliminary experience in construction management support, production of contract documents, and supporting the contract administration process is preferred.  Field experience is an asset;
  • Foundational organizational skills with the ability to work independently as well as work closely with team members on multiple project tasks;
  • An enthusiastic and collaborative mindset with a desire to work in a team setting to find creative solutions that are technically sound;
  • A valid driver’s license to conduct site reviews and attend meetings on WSP’s behalf.
